Muscle Growth Doesn't Work Like You Think: Here's How It Actually Happens

Whether you want a bigger butt or yoked shoulders, building muscle is how you get there. So, if your fitness goals are tied to a “looks” outcome, you are going to want to read this one.

You’ve probably heard fitness influencers and gym bros talk about rep ranges and maxouts for growing muscle. 5x5s, 8-12 rep range, 70% of max, etc. We’ve been told for so long that high weight and lower reps are best for building muscle. But that’s not what actually builds muscle.

It’s volume. Total volume builds muscle. That’s it. In this blog post, we explore what the research says—and what it doesn’t—when it comes to building muscle.

Creatine Monohydrate: The Most Underrated Supplement for Strength, Brain Power, and Healthy Aging

If you think that creatine is “just for bodybuilders,” it’s time to stop living in the Aughts (although they were pretty awesome). Creatine is for almost everyone now. It is one of the most researched, safest, and most effective supplements for improving not only muscle performance, but also cognition, cellular energy, and healthy aging. And although it is naturally found in your body and in foods like meat, eggs, and fish, we are going to talk about why it’s a good idea for most people to use it as a supplement.

Here’s the real reason to supplement with it: creatine supports the systems that help you feel stronger, think clearer, age better, and recover faster. Let’s break down the benefits and the science so you can decide if creatine monohydrate deserves a spot in your daily routine.
